Using a cleaning brush or cloth is an effective method for removing excess hair from clippers because it allows for precise cleaning without damaging the clipper blades. This method helps maintain the efficiency and performance of the clippers, ensuring that they operate smoothly and produce clean cuts. A cleaning brush typically has stiff bristles that can easily dislodge hair and debris stuck between the blades, while a cloth can wipe away any finer particles.

Other methods may not provide the same level of efficacy. Soaking the clippers in water could potentially lead to rust and electrical issues, especially if the clippers are not designed to be fully waterproof. Wiping with a towel might not thoroughly remove hair trapped in the mechanisms, and using hair conditioner could actually create a buildup that attracts more hair and dirt, thus leading to poor clipper performance over time. Therefore, using a cleaning brush or cloth stands out as the most appropriate choice for proper maintenance of clipper hygiene and functionality.
